The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) is a federal law that assures children and youth with disabilities a free appropriate public education (FAPE) in the least restrictive environment (LRE).  

Our intervention specialists work with general education teachers to use proven teaching methods that follow Ohio Learning Standards and help students grow. Special education staff provide small group instruction inside and outside the classroom to meet each child’s unique needs. At Bristol, we believe in inclusion, so all students can learn and grow together. 
Our staff is committed to our students as they transition from the elementary to the middle/high school and beyond to adulthood using post secondary training, college enrollment, workforce development, and military enlistment. 

We work with the Trumbull County Education Service Center (TCESC) to provide important support services for our students, such as speech and language therapy, occupational and physical therapy, audiology, vision therapy, and a school psychologist. We also partner with TCESC and the Trumbull County Board of Developmental Disabilities (TCBDD) to offer specialized services for students from preschool through age 23 who need extra support. 


Child Find - Searching for Students with Disabilities


The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A) includes something called the Child Find mandate. This rule requires all school districts to identify, locate, and evaluate children with disabilities, no matter how severe their disabilities may be.

The purpose of Child Find is to ensure that every child who might need special education services is identified and supported even if they are not currently receiving special education services. Child Find applies to all children from birth through age 21 who live in the state. This includes children in private and public schools, children who are highly mobile (like migrant or homeless children), and children who are wards of the state.
